Geography
Thailand vs. Germany - comparison of geographical features.
Country area
The surface area of Thailand is 198 117 mi², while the surface area of Germany is 137 882 mi². This means that the area of Thailand is 43.69% larger.

Thailand has a coastline of 2 000.2 mi, while Germany has a coastline of 1 484.5 mi.
Largest city
The largest city in Thailand is Bangkok, with a population of about 5 782 160 people. In contrast, the largest city in Germany is Berlin, where the population is 3 562 170.
Highest peak
The highest peak in Thailand is Doi Inthanon, its height is 8 415 ft. The highest peak in Germany is Zugspitze, which rises to a height of 9 718 ft.
Highest recorded temperature
In Thailand, the highest temperature ever measured was 112.1°F and was recorded in Uttaradit, while in Germany the highest temperature was 104.4°F and was recorded in Gärmersdorf bei Amberg / Karlsruhe / March / Freiburg.
Lowest recorded temperature
In Thailand, the lowest temperature ever measured was 29.5°F and was recorded in Sakon Nakhon, while in Germany, the lowest temperature was -50.6°F and was recorded in Funtensee, Berchtesgadener Land, Bavaria.
Society
Thailand vs. Germany - comparison of aspects of social life.
Population
The population of Thailand is about 69 799 978, while Germany is home to 83 783 942 people.

Life expectancy is 77.4 years in Thailand and 81.3 years in Germany.
Average age
The average age is 39 years in Thailand and 47.8 years in Germany.
Birthrate
The birth rate is 0.26% in Thailand and -0.21% in Germany.
Literacy
Literacy is 93.8% in Thailand and 99.0% in Germany.
Language
In Thailand, the main language is Thai, and in Germany the primary language is German.
Religion
In Thailand, the main religion is Buddhism; in Germany, the main religion is Christianity.

Electricity
Electricity in Thailand: frequency and voltage are 230V 50 Hz (plug type: A, B, C, O). Electricity in Germany: frequency and voltage are 230V 50 Hz (plug type: C, F).
Driving side
Thailand has left-hand traffic, Germany has right-hand traffic.
